Output 90ea5e6664e37cdefd2640e368f8c7a391933be3f3e04a0bd407f71700d2772a:3

value
113578795
script pubkey
OP_0 OP_PUSHBYTES_32 c17dc9d510987bcd6075fa1afb71f92f3eb27a2d33c18a215ee608e2fe1b9236
address
bc1qc97un4gsnpau6cr4lgd0ku0e9ulty73dx0qc5g27ucyw9lsmjgmq3sg5em
transaction
90ea5e6664e37cdefd2640e368f8c7a391933be3f3e04a0bd407f71700d2772a
spent
true